Violence Erupts in Belfast After Stabbing Incident

A Sudanese asylum seeker charged with attempted murder sparks protests and calls for calm from leaders

Category: Politics

Violence erupted on the streets of Belfast following a knife attack that left a man hospitalized and sparked fiery protests against immigration.

Why it matters: The incident raises concerns over immigration policies and community tensions in Northern Ireland. Political leaders are urging calm, fearing the unrest could escalate.

  • A 30-year-old Sudanese man has been charged with attempted murder after allegedly stabbing a man in his 40s in north Belfast late Monday.
  • The victim sustained serious injuries to his eyes, face, and back and was taken to the hospital for treatment.
  • In response to the incident, protesters burned vehicles and blocked roads in Belfast, with reports of a bus being set ablaze.
  • The suspect, granted asylum in September 2023, traveled from Sudan to Paris, then Dublin, before arriving in Belfast.

Driving the news: The violent attack, which police say is not connected to terrorism, has sent shockwaves through the local community. Northern Ireland’s leaders and police have called for restraint and cautioned against inciting hate.

  • Police recovered a kitchen knife at the scene of the attack, which was captured on video and circulated online.
  • Assistant Chief Constable Ryan Henderson stated there was no indication that the attack was terrorism-related.
  • Protesters in Belfast donned black hoodies and masks, demonstrating against the suspect's immigration status, with some carrying signs denouncing illegal migration.
  • Similar protests occurred in Southampton, England, where demonstrators linked a recent stabbing incident to immigration issues.

State of play: The aftermath of the stabbing has seen increasing tensions, with political leaders expressing concern for community safety.

  • Gavin Robinson, leader of the Democratic Unionist Party, urged authorities to take action against “uncontrolled immigration.”
  • Police and political figures are working to prevent the situation from worsening, emphasizing the need for community solidarity.
  • Jon Boutcher, Northern Ireland’s chief constable, confirmed the suspect was not previously known to police and had no history in national security databases.
  • Concerns over the suspect's immigration status have prompted discussions about the UK’s border policies, particularly the Common Travel Area with Ireland.

What they're saying: Community leaders and politicians are voicing their concerns over the violence and its implications for social cohesion.

  • Starmer condemned the attack as “sickening” and called for an end to violence, emphasizing the importance of allowing police to investigate.
  • Northern Ireland Secretary Hilary Benn acknowledged the complexity of the situation but refrained from confirming the legality of the suspect's arrival.
  • Police and community leaders are urging citizens not to share graphic images of the attack circulating online, which could exacerbate tensions.
  • Matt McKiernan, a passerby who intervened during the attack, expressed that “instinct took over” and that many would have acted similarly.
